What Is the Grey Rock Method?
The Grey Rock Method is a self-protection technique where you become emotionally neutral and unresponsive when interacting with toxic people.
Think of it like this:
When you stop reacting, manipulators stop feeding.
No arguments.
No emotional explanations.
No drama.
Why the Grey Rock Method Works So Well
Toxic people thrive on:
- Emotional reactions
- Conflict and chaos
- Control and validation
Grey Rock works because it:
- Cuts emotional supply
- Blocks manipulation
- Creates invisible boundaries
- Calms your nervous system
Silence becomes strength.

How to Use the Grey Rock Method (Simple Steps)
1. Respond Briefly and Neutrally
Use short replies:
- “Okay.”
- “I see.”
- “Noted.”
2. Stop Explaining Yourself
Explaining = more ammunition.
3. Avoid Sharing Personal Details
Keep conversations factual and surface-level.
4. Control Tone and Body Language
Stay calm, flat, and composed.
5. Exit Conversations Politely
“I need to go now.”
“We’ll talk later.”
Real-Life Grey Rock Examples
Them: “You’re too sensitive.”
You: “Alright.”
Them: “You’ll regret leaving me.”
You: “Okay.”
No defense. No emotion. No power given.
Grey Rock vs Healthy Communication
| Grey Rock | Healthy Relationships |
|---|---|
| Emotional detachment | Emotional openness |
| Survival strategy | Growth strategy |
| Short-term use | Long-term connection |
⚠️ Grey Rock is not for healthy relationships. It’s a temporary protection tool.

Important Warning
If behavior escalates or safety is at risk:
- Reduce contact if possible
- Seek professional support
- Prioritize your well-being
Grey Rock is not about enduring abuse—it’s about protecting yourself.
